在Debian环境下优化网络连接可以通过多种方法实现,以下是一些常见的方法和步骤:
编辑 /etc/network/interfaces
文件来设置静态IP地址。例如: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
如果希望Debian系统通过DHCP自动获取IP地址,可以将网络接口配置为DHCP模式:
auto eth0
iface eth0 inet dhcp
方法1:通过 /etc/resolv.conf
文件配置
直接编辑 /etc/resolv.conf
文件,添加DNS服务器地址:
nameserver 114.114.114.114
nameserver 8.8.8.8
方法2:通过 /etc/network/interfaces
文件配置
在 /etc/network/interfaces
文件中直接添加DNS服务器配置:
dns-nameservers 114.114.114.114 8.8.8.8
NetworkManager是Debian中常用的网络管理工具,适用于需要动态网络配置的场景。
安装NetworkManager
sudo apt update
sudo apt install network-manager
启用并启动NetworkManager
sudo systemctl enable NetworkManager
sudo systemctl start NetworkManager
配置网络连接
右键点击屏幕右上角的网络图标,选择“编辑连接”,在弹出的窗口中,选择“以太网”(或者“有线”)作为连接类型,在接下来的界面中,可以选择自动分配的IP地址(DHCP)或者手动设置IP地址,设置完成后,点击“保存”按钮。
使用 nmcli
或 nmtui
等网络管理工具对网络进行配置,特别适合复杂环境。
使用 ping
或 traceroute
等工具定期检查网络连通性,及时排查问题。
systemd-resolved
或 NetworkManager
工具动态管理DNS,提高灵活性。通过以上步骤和建议,您可以优化Debian系统的网络配置,确保系统在不同网络环境下的稳定性和连通性。